Personalized Learning and Adaptive Platforms
One of the most significant technological advancements is the rise of adaptive learning platforms. These systems use algorithms to assess a student’s current understanding and then tailor the content accordingly. Instead of a one-size-fits-all approach, each student gets a unique learning journey.
- How it works: A student takes a diagnostic quiz on a topic, say, Quadratic Equations in Additional Mathematics. The platform’s algorithm analyzes the responses, identifying specific areas of weakness—for example, the student understands factorization but struggles with the quadratic formula. The system then serves up video explanations, practice questions, and remedial content focused specifically on that gap.
- Impact: A 2022 study by the Malaysian Education Ministry found that students using adaptive learning tools for 3 months showed an average improvement of 15-22% in topic mastery compared to control groups using traditional methods. This targeted approach prevents wasted time on concepts already mastered and directly attacks knowledge gaps.
Platforms like Cerebrum and SPM Achiever are local examples that incorporate this technology, offering thousands of past-year questions tagged by topic and difficulty level.

Access to High-Quality, On-Demand Resources
The internet has demolished geographical and financial barriers to quality education. A student in a rural area now has the same access to top-tier explanations as a student in an urban center.
- Video Tutorials: Platforms like YouTube host channels dedicated solely to SPM subjects. Educators like “Cikgu Kwee” for Physics and “Madam Siti” for Bahasa Melayu have hundreds of thousands of subscribers. Their bite-sized, visually engaging lessons allow students to pause, rewind, and review complex concepts until they are understood.
- Digital Notes & Mind Maps: Tools like Notion, Evernote, and XMind allow students to create, organize, and share digital notes. The advantage over paper notes is searchability and interconnectivity. A student can link a note on “Photosynthesis” in Biology directly to a related Chemistry note on “Carbon Cycle.”
- Past Year Papers & Banks: Websites and apps aggregate decades of SPM trial and actual exam papers. Crucially, many provide instant answer verification and detailed solutions. Instead of waiting for a teacher to mark the paper, students get immediate feedback, which is critical for effective learning.

Enhanced Time Management and Productivity
SPM preparation is as much about discipline as it is about intelligence. Technology provides the scaffolding to build that discipline.
- Digital Planners & Calendars: Google Calendar or Apple Calendar can be used to block out specific, recurring study sessions for each subject. Setting reminders ensures consistency.
- Focus Tools: Apps like Forest use the Pomodoro Technique (e.g., 25 minutes of focused study followed by a 5-minute break) to combat procrastination. When you start a focus session, a virtual tree begins to grow. If you leave the app to check social media, the tree dies. This gamification of focus has proven highly effective; user data from Forest shows that students who use the app regularly increase their daily focused study time by an average of 40%.
- Goal Tracking: Simple spreadsheet tools like Google Sheets can be powerful for tracking progress. Students can create a sheet to log the number of practice questions attempted, scores achieved, and time spent per subject, creating a clear visual of their progress over time.
Collaborative Learning and Peer Support
Technology facilitates study groups without the need for physical meetings, which is especially valuable for coordinating with peers who have different schedules.
- Communication Platforms: WhatsApp and Telegram groups are ubiquitous for SPM students. They are used to share notes, ask quick questions, and discuss difficult problems. A student stuck on a Chemistry question can post a picture of it and receive help from multiple classmates within minutes.
- Collaborative Documents: Google Docs or Microsoft 365 allow a group of students to work on the same set of notes or revision guide simultaneously. One student might be an expert on a History chapter and can contribute to that section, while another focuses on Geography.
- Online Forums: Larger communities, such as the Lowyat.NET SPM Thread, have been active for over a decade, with seniors and alumni offering advice, sharing resources, and providing moral support to current candidates. This creates a valuable repository of collective knowledge and experience.
Simulation and Exam Conditioning
Familiarity reduces anxiety. Technology allows students to simulate the exam environment repeatedly, building confidence and stamina.
- Full-Length Mock Exams: Several online platforms now offer timed, full-length digital mock exams that mimic the actual SPM interface. This conditions students to the pressure of time limits and the digital format, which is becoming more common.
- Performance Analytics: After a mock exam, students don’t just get a score. They receive a detailed breakdown: time spent per question, accuracy by topic, and comparison with the performance of peers. This data is invaluable for refining exam strategy. For example, a student might discover they are spending too long on essay questions in History, sacrificing time for the objective section. This precise feedback allows for targeted strategy adjustments. Accessibility and Special Needs Support
Technology is a great equalizer, providing powerful assistive tools for students with different learning needs.
- Text-to-Speech (TTS) & Speech-to-Text: Students with dyslexia or visual impairments can use TTS to have notes and questions read aloud. Conversely, speech-to-text software can help those with physical disabilities or who simply think better verbally to compose essays.
- Language Support: For students studying in a second language (e.g., a Chinese-medium student taking Malay literature), instant dictionary apps and translation tools can help bridge vocabulary gaps without disrupting the flow of study.
- Visualization Software: Complex concepts in subjects like Biology or Physics can be rendered in interactive 3D models, making them much easier to understand for visual and kinesthetic learners compared to static textbook diagrams.
